Health consequences of Ultra-endurance events
Health consequences of Ultra-endurance events Introduction Ultra-endurance events are long events defined as those lasting 6 hours or above. They may be much longer though, potentially lasting multiple weeks. How Ultra-endurance affects the body A) Water balance Endurance exercise requires a large amount of food and drink. In using food for energy, our body loses water […]
